Now available at $16.50 for members ($22.00 for non-members) is a reprint of the fourth edition of the APA’s An Introduction to Australian Book Publishing, with updates throughout.
An initiative of the Independent Publishers Committee, and edited by convenor Richard Smart, it is not only an ideal introduction to the industry for newcomers or those thinking of making it their career, but also an opportunity for old hands to brush up, particularly on the new technology.
The 80-page book opens with a Foreword on writer/publisher relationships by Tom Keneally, and is followed by sixteen chapters tracing a book's progress from creation to the bookshops, via copyright, contracts, export, finance, online publishing and websites.
There are also first-person profiles from eighteen publishers from a wide range of companies of all sizes, as well as a very useful glossary and a list of related associations.
